Parkgate fire: Huge ‘wall of flames’ forces homes to be urgently evacuated after blaze was ‘deliberately lit’ in Wirral
2022-03-21 00:00:00.0     太阳报-英国新闻     原网页

       

       A HUGE fire broke out in the Wirral last night, forcing homes to be urgently evacuated.

       The fire, thought to have been started deliberately, created a "wall of flames" on marshland in Parkgate, about six miles from Liverpool city centre.

       Local residents were rushed from their homes by police while firefighters erected protections to the properties as the flames moved closer.

       Firefighters believe the fire may have been started deliberately, but this has not yet been confirmed.

       A fire investigator was at the scene where the blaze covered around 500 square metres.

       Shocking footage shows flames creeping up towards the back garden of a home.

       Station Manager Carl Nevitt, the officer in charge of the incident, said: "The marshland is a site of special scientific interest. The fire is covering around one square kilometre of the area and is being driven by wind.

       "We have created fire breaks to protect properties and the police air support unit has been used to give us information on the directional spread of the blaze.

       "We expect to remain at the scene for at least the next three to four hours and would ask that people stay away from the area as we tackle the fire."

       A spokesperson for the Cheshire Fire and Rescue Service said: "Firefighters are tackling a blaze involving around 500 square metres of marshland.

       "Four fire engines from Cheshire and two from Merseyside are at the scene. Crews are using beaters and hose reel jets to fight the fire.

       "There are two areas of fire spreading around the marshland. Fire breaks have been put in place to protect nearby properties. Two main jets and hose reels are in use.
